Petrol bomb thrown through car window in Walsall street

A 4x4 car was set alight on an Aldridge street today when a petrol bomb was thrown inside.

The Hummer was targeted at about 12.30am by yobs who smashed the window and hurled the petrol bomb inside.

By the time firefighters arrived at Whetsone Lane the owner, a man in his 40s, was trying to put out the fire with a garden hose.

Crews managed to stop the blaze spreading through the whole of the car – but the interior was badly damaged.

Police are now investigating the attack.

Aldridge fire station watch commander Colin Ward said: "The car was parked part on the pavement and part on the road. We don't know why it happened – maybe it was trick or treaters."
